Position: SUPERVISORY PROCUREMENT ANALYST with Security Clearance
Duties
* You will serve as a supervisor to senior level (GS-13, GS-14) Procurement, Management, and Business Analysts, planning, assigning, and evaluating the work of subordinate personnel and providing counseling, coaching, mentoring, and instruction.
* You will provide technical direction, guidance, and advice on contracting issues, programs, policies and initiatives designed to support the Navy Field Contracting System.
* You will represent the Assistant Commander and Deputy Assistant Commander for Contracting Management at meetings, conferences, and seminars conducted by the Command, DON, and DOD.
* You will recommend policy changes to contracting/procurement regulations when regulatory inadequacies or inefficiencies are discovered.
* You will be responsible for the development and execution of strategic contracting policies and initiatives.
* You will be responsible for management and execution of NAVSUP Head of Contracting Activity (HCA) procurement oversight functions, which includes the execution of the Procurement Performance Management Assessment Program (PPMAP) Requirements Conditions of employment

Qualifications In addition to the Basic Requirements for this position, your resume must also demonstrate at least one year of specialized experience at or equivalent to the GS-14 grade level or pay band in the Federal service or equivalent experience in the private or public sector.

Specialized experience must demonstrate the following: utilizing a mastery of acquisition laws, principles, and regulations to generate new procurement concepts; plan, manage, or review procurement for multi-million, multiple year service contracts; and plan, manage, and make decisions/recommendations affecting the content, interpretation, development, or implementation of complex, long-range, policies and programs related to acquisition management. Specific duties include:
1. Develop and execute strategic contracting policies and initiatives within an enterprise and other commands;
2. Provide oversight ensuring field contracting activities are performing efficiently, within assigned guidance, and in a cost effective manner;
3. Represent the command serving as an expert and providing advice on contracting/business aspects and identifying and resolving controversial procurement and contracting issues
4. Devise innovative and more efficient/effective methods and processes in support of procurement programs;
5. Oversee a contracting/procurement operation, providing advise and guidance to subordinate employees while planning, assigning, and monitoring/evaluating contracting and procurement work.
